1. The Challenge of Espuma Waste

Espuma waste comes in many forms within a colchon factory: edge trimmings from horizontal cutters, contour cutout waste from CNC machines, reject sheets from quality control, and scrap from prototype runs and pattern changes. This waste occupies significant space, costs money to dispose of, and represents a lost opportunity to recover material value. In many regions, espuma waste disposal is becoming increasingly expensive and regulated, with landfill bans on polyurethane espuma in effect in several jurisdictions.

The IF-FFS3 Trituracion Espuma Machine addresses these espuma waste challenges effectively and efficiently by reducing espuma waste to uniform chips that can be repurposed for a variety of applications. The trituracion process reduces the volume of espuma waste by approximately 10:1, dramatically reducing storage space requirements and disposal costs. The chips can be used as fill material for bean bags, pet beds, and cushion products, or processed through the IF-FZS rebonding machine to create new espuma blocks for industrial applications.

2. IF-FFS3 Features and Operation

The IF-FFS3 features a heavy-duty trituracion mechanism with hardened steel blades that can process all common colchon espuma types including polyurethane, memory espuma, latex, and high-resilience espuma. The machine accepts espuma pieces up to 500mm in any dimension and reduces them to uniform chips of 5-20mm. The chip size is adjustable through interchangeable screen plates, allowing operators to produce different chip sizes for different applications.

Operation is straightforward: espuma waste is fed into the hopper, where the trituracion mechanism pulls the material through rotating blades that cut it into small chips. The chips pass through a screen plate that controls the maximum chip size, then exit the machine into a collection bin or conveyor. The machine operates at 300 kg per hour, processing a typical day's espuma waste in 2-3 hours of operation.

3. Integration with the IF-FZS Re-Bonding Machine

The IF-FFS3 and IF-FZS Re-Bonding Espuma Machine create a complete espuma recycling system. The IF-FFS3 reduces espuma waste to chips, and the IF-FZS mixes those chips with binding adhesive and compresses them into solid re-bonded espuma blocks. Together, these machines transform what was previously waste disposal cost into a revenue-generating recycling operation.

For factories that already own the IF-FZS, adding the IF-FFS3 completes the recycling system and provides a consistent supply of espuma chips for the rebonding process. Without the IF-FFS3, espuma waste must be manually cut or shredded before it can be used in the IF-FZS, which is labor-intensive and produces inconsistent chip sizes that affect rebonded espuma quality.

4. Applications for Triturada Espuma

Triturada espuma chips have a wide range of commercial applications beyond rebonded block production. The most common use is as filling material for bean bag chairs, floor cushions, and pet beds. Many factories sell their triturada espuma directly to bean bag manufacturers at $0.50-1.00 per kg, generating a direct revenue stream from what was previously waste. Other applications include cushion fill for furniture, insulation material for packaging, and aggregate for rebonded espuma products.

We have found that developing relationships with local buyers for triturada espuma is essential to maximizing the financial return from the IF-FFS3. Bean bag manufacturers, pet product companies, and furniture cushion producers are potential buyers who value consistent-quality triturada espuma at a discount to virgin espuma prices. By selling triturada espuma directly to these buyers, factories can generate $1,000-3,000 per month in additional revenue, depending on their espuma waste volume and local market conditions.

5. Maintenance and Operation

The IF-FFS3 is designed for reliable operation with minimal maintenance requirements. Daily maintenance consists of cleaning the trituracion chamber and checking blade condition. The hardened steel blades typically require sharpening or replacement every 200-300 operating hours, depending on espuma type and volume. Blade replacement takes approximately 30 minutes and can be performed by the operator without specialized tools. The machine's drive system uses sealed bearings that require annual inspection.

Operator training is straightforward, with most operators reaching full productivity within one day. The machine's safety features include automatic shutoff when the hopper cover is opened, emergency stop buttons at multiple locations, and overload protection that prevents damage from foreign objects. We recommend designating one trained operator for the IF-FFS3 to maintain consistency in chip quality and monitor blade condition effectively.

6. Investment and Payback

The IF-FFS3 is priced at approximately $12,000. For a factory generating 500-1,000 kg of espuma waste per month, the payback period is typically 4-8 months depending on local disposal costs and triturada espuma market prices. The financial benefits come from three sources: elimination of waste disposal costs (typically $100-300 per month), revenue from triturada espuma sales ($500-2,000 per month), and feed stock preparation for the IF-FZS rebonding system if installed.

When combined with the IF-FZS rebonding machine, the total investment for a complete recycling system is approximately $57,000 (IF-FFS3 at $12,000 plus IF-FZS at $45,000). This combined system can generate $4,000-6,000 per month in combined savings and revenue, providing a payback period of 10-14 months for the complete recycling system investment.

7. Key Learnings

First, measure your espuma waste volume before investing. A two-week waste audit will tell you if you generate enough waste to justify the IF-FFS3 investment. Second, identify potential buyers for triturada espuma before purchasing the machine. Local bean bag manufacturers, pet product companies, and furniture cushion producers are the most likely customers.

Third, consider the IF-FFS3 and IF-FZS as a complete system rather than standalone purchases. The two machines work together to create a comprehensive recycling solution that maximizes the value recovered from espuma waste. Fourth, separate espuma types before trituracion. Different espuma types have different recycling values and applications, and mixed espuma produces lower-quality triturada material. Fifth, store triturada espuma in dry conditions to prevent moisture absorption that can affect quality and value.
